On a broad placid expanse of the Snake River, Idaho Falls
has preserved an area we call the "Greenbelt." With a six-mile
paved trail, joggers, cyclists, and pedestrians are offered a view
of the local wildlife as well as the falls.

The Idaho Falls Chukars baseball team is the proud Single-A,
short-season affiliate of the Kansas City Royals. Winner of
Ballpark Digest's "Best Ballpark Renovation" award in 2007,
Melaleuca Field features private, oversized picnic areas,
and ample convention opportunities for any group.
